diff --git a/dev-requirements.txt b/dev-requirements.txt index b477f2553b..13f2006571 100644 --- a/dev-requirements.txt +++ b/dev-requirements.txt @@ -8,6 +8,8 @@ # via # -c requirements.txt # pytest-flyte +appnope==0.1.3 + # via ipython arrow==1.2.2 # via # -c requirements.txt @@ -20,7 +22,7 @@ attrs==20.3.0 # pytest-docker backcall==0.2.0 # via ipython -bcrypt==3.2.2 +bcrypt==4.0.0 # via paramiko binaryornot==0.4.4 # via @@ -37,7 +39,6 @@ certifi==2022.6.15 cffi==1.15.1 # via # -c requirements.txt - # bcrypt # cryptography # pynacl cfgv==3.3.1 @@ -46,7 +47,7 @@ chardet==5.0.0 # via # -c requirements.txt # binaryornot -charset-normalizer==2.1.0 +charset-normalizer==2.1.1 # via # -c requirements.txt # requests @@ -59,7 +60,7 @@ cloudpickle==2.1.0 # via # -c requirements.txt # flytekit -codespell==2.1.0 +codespell==2.2.1 # via -r dev-requirements.in cookiecutter==2.1.1 # via @@ -78,7 +79,6 @@ cryptography==37.0.4 # -c requirements.txt # paramiko # pyopenssl - # secretstorage dataclasses-json==0.5.7 # via # -c requirements.txt @@ -96,11 +96,11 @@ diskcache==5.4.0 # via # -c requirements.txt # flytekit -distlib==0.3.5 +distlib==0.3.6 # via virtualenv distro==1.7.0 # via docker-compose -docker[ssh]==5.0.3 +docker[ssh]==6.0.0 # via # -c requirements.txt # docker-compose @@ -130,11 +130,11 @@ google-api-core[grpc]==2.8.2 # google-cloud-bigquery # google-cloud-bigquery-storage # google-cloud-core -google-auth==2.10.0 +google-auth==2.11.0 # via # google-api-core # google-cloud-core -google-cloud-bigquery==3.3.1 +google-cloud-bigquery==3.3.2 # via -r dev-requirements.in google-cloud-bigquery-storage==2.14.2 # via @@ -187,11 +187,6 @@ ipython==7.34.0 # via -r dev-requirements.in jedi==0.18.1 # via ipython -jeepney==0.8.0 - # via - # -c requirements.txt - # keyring - # secretstorage jinja2==3.1.2 # via # -c requirements.txt @@ -219,7 +214,7 @@ markupsafe==2.1.1 # via # -c requirements.txt # jinja2 -marshmallow==3.17.0 +marshmallow==3.17.1 # via # -c requirements.txt # dataclasses-json @@ -233,7 +228,7 @@ marshmallow-jsonschema==0.13.0 # via # -c requirements.txt # flytekit -matplotlib-inline==0.1.5 +matplotlib-inline==0.1.6 # via ipython mock==4.0.3 # via -r dev-requirements.in @@ -259,6 +254,7 @@ numpy==1.21.6 packaging==21.3 # via # -c requirements.txt + # docker # google-cloud-bigquery # marshmallow # pytest @@ -282,7 +278,7 @@ pre-commit==2.20.0 # via -r dev-requirements.in prompt-toolkit==3.0.30 # via ipython -proto-plus==1.22.0 +proto-plus==1.22.1 # via # google-cloud-bigquery # google-cloud-bigquery-storage @@ -386,7 +382,7 @@ pyyaml==5.4.1 # docker-compose # flytekit # pre-commit -regex==2022.7.25 +regex==2022.8.17 # via # -c requirements.txt # docker-image-py @@ -410,10 +406,6 @@ retry==0.9.2 # flytekit rsa==4.9 # via google-auth -secretstorage==3.3.3 - # via - # -c requirements.txt - # keyring singledispatchmethod==1.0 # via # -c requirements.txt @@ -467,17 +459,18 @@ typing-extensions==4.3.0 # responses # torch # typing-inspect -typing-inspect==0.7.1 +typing-inspect==0.8.0 # via # -c requirements.txt # dataclasses-json -urllib3==1.26.11 +urllib3==1.26.12 # via # -c requirements.txt + # docker # flytekit # requests # responses -virtualenv==20.16.3 +virtualenv==20.16.4 # via pre-commit wcwidth==0.2.5 # via prompt-toolkit diff --git a/doc-requirements.txt b/doc-requirements.txt index 5bfb8c5d31..6febe9d508 100644 --- a/doc-requirements.txt +++ b/doc-requirements.txt @@ -20,6 +20,8 @@ arrow==1.2.2 # via jinja2-time astroid==2.12.2 # via sphinx-autoapi +astunparse==1.6.3 + # via tensorflow attrs==22.1.0 # via # jsonschema @@ -42,7 +44,7 @@ binaryornot==0.4.4 # via cookiecutter bleach==5.0.1 # via nbconvert -botocore==1.27.53 +botocore==1.27.63 # via -r doc-requirements.in cachetools==5.2.0 # via google-auth @@ -98,7 +100,7 @@ deprecated==1.2.13 # via flytekit diskcache==5.4.0 # via flytekit -docker==5.0.3 +docker==6.0.0 # via flytekit docker-image-py==0.1.12 # via flytekit @@ -124,7 +126,7 @@ flyteidl==1.1.12 # via flytekit fonttools==4.35.0 # via matplotlib -fsspec==2022.7.1 +fsspec==2022.8.0 # via # -r doc-requirements.in # modin @@ -192,7 +194,7 @@ importlib-metadata==4.12.0 # sqlalchemy importlib-resources==5.9.0 # via jsonschema -ipykernel==6.15.1 +ipykernel==6.15.2 # via # ipywidgets # jupyter @@ -354,7 +356,6 @@ notebook==6.4.12 # via # great-expectations # jupyter - # widgetsnbextension numpy==1.21.6 # via # altair @@ -377,6 +378,7 @@ oauthlib==3.2.0 # via requests-oauthlib packaging==21.3 # via + # docker # google-cloud-bigquery # great-expectations # ipykernel @@ -387,6 +389,7 @@ packaging==21.3 # pandera # qtpy # sphinx + # tensorflow pandas==1.3.5 # via # altair @@ -430,7 +433,7 @@ prompt-toolkit==3.0.30 # via # ipython # jupyter-console -proto-plus==1.22.0 +proto-plus==1.22.1 # via # google-cloud-bigquery # google-cloud-bigquery-storage @@ -470,7 +473,7 @@ pyasn1-modules==0.2.8 # via google-auth pycparser==2.21 # via cffi -pydantic==1.9.2 +pydantic==1.10.0 # via # pandas-profiling # pandera @@ -570,6 +573,8 @@ ruamel-yaml==0.17.17 # via great-expectations ruamel-yaml-clib==0.2.6 # via ruamel-yaml +scikit-learn==1.0.2 + # via skl2onnx scipy==1.7.3 # via # great-expectations @@ -590,6 +595,7 @@ singledispatchmethod==1.0 # via flytekit six==1.16.0 # via + # astunparse # bleach # google-auth # grpcio @@ -711,9 +717,11 @@ typing-extensions==4.3.0 # importlib-metadata # jsonschema # kiwisolver + # onnx # pandera # pydantic # responses + # tensorflow # torch # typing-inspect typing-inspect==0.7.1 @@ -731,6 +739,7 @@ unidecode==1.3.4 urllib3==1.26.11 # via # botocore + # docker # flytekit # great-expectations # kubernetes diff --git a/requirements-spark2.txt b/requirements-spark2.txt index ded88f1bb2..6543d204fd 100644 --- a/requirements-spark2.txt +++ b/requirements-spark2.txt @@ -22,7 +22,7 @@ cffi==1.15.1 # via cryptography chardet==5.0.0 # via binaryornot -charset-normalizer==2.1.0 +charset-normalizer==2.1.1 # via requests click==8.1.3 # via @@ -35,9 +35,7 @@ cookiecutter==2.1.1 croniter==1.3.5 # via flytekit cryptography==37.0.4 - # via - # pyopenssl - # secretstorage + # via pyopenssl dataclasses-json==0.5.7 # via flytekit decorator==5.1.1 @@ -46,7 +44,7 @@ deprecated==1.2.13 # via flytekit diskcache==5.4.0 # via flytekit -docker==5.0.3 +docker==6.0.0 # via flytekit docker-image-py==0.1.12 # via flytekit @@ -72,10 +70,6 @@ importlib-metadata==4.12.0 # flytekit # jsonschema # keyring -jeepney==0.8.0 - # via - # keyring - # secretstorage jinja2==3.1.2 # via # cookiecutter @@ -90,7 +84,7 @@ keyring==23.8.2 # via flytekit markupsafe==2.1.1 # via jinja2 -marshmallow==3.17.0 +marshmallow==3.17.1 # via # dataclasses-json # marshmallow-enum @@ -110,7 +104,9 @@ numpy==1.21.6 # pandas # pyarrow packaging==21.3 - # via marshmallow + # via + # docker + # marshmallow pandas==1.3.5 # via # -r requirements.in @@ -157,7 +153,7 @@ pyyaml==5.4.1 # -r requirements.in # cookiecutter # flytekit -regex==2022.7.25 +regex==2022.8.17 # via docker-image-py requests==2.28.1 # via @@ -169,8 +165,6 @@ responses==0.21.0 # via flytekit retry==0.9.2 # via flytekit -secretstorage==3.3.3 - # via keyring singledispatchmethod==1.0 # via flytekit six==1.16.0 @@ -192,10 +186,11 @@ typing-extensions==4.3.0 # importlib-metadata # responses # typing-inspect -typing-inspect==0.7.1 +typing-inspect==0.8.0 # via dataclasses-json -urllib3==1.26.11 +urllib3==1.26.12 # via + # docker # flytekit # requests # responses diff --git a/requirements.txt b/requirements.txt index 17a6487f7c..32b4ae49a6 100644 --- a/requirements.txt +++ b/requirements.txt @@ -20,7 +20,7 @@ cffi==1.15.1 # via cryptography chardet==5.0.0 # via binaryornot -charset-normalizer==2.1.0 +charset-normalizer==2.1.1 # via requests click==8.1.3 # via @@ -33,9 +33,7 @@ cookiecutter==2.1.1 croniter==1.3.5 # via flytekit cryptography==37.0.4 - # via - # pyopenssl - # secretstorage + # via pyopenssl dataclasses-json==0.5.7 # via flytekit decorator==5.1.1 @@ -44,7 +42,7 @@ deprecated==1.2.13 # via flytekit diskcache==5.4.0 # via flytekit -docker==5.0.3 +docker==6.0.0 # via flytekit docker-image-py==0.1.12 # via flytekit @@ -70,10 +68,6 @@ importlib-metadata==4.12.0 # flytekit # jsonschema # keyring -jeepney==0.8.0 - # via - # keyring - # secretstorage jinja2==3.1.2 # via # cookiecutter @@ -88,7 +82,7 @@ keyring==23.8.2 # via flytekit markupsafe==2.1.1 # via jinja2 -marshmallow==3.17.0 +marshmallow==3.17.1 # via # dataclasses-json # marshmallow-enum @@ -108,7 +102,9 @@ numpy==1.21.6 # pandas # pyarrow packaging==21.3 - # via marshmallow + # via + # docker + # marshmallow pandas==1.3.5 # via # -r requirements.in @@ -155,7 +151,7 @@ pyyaml==5.4.1 # -r requirements.in # cookiecutter # flytekit -regex==2022.7.25 +regex==2022.8.17 # via docker-image-py requests==2.28.1 # via @@ -167,8 +163,6 @@ responses==0.21.0 # via flytekit retry==0.9.2 # via flytekit -secretstorage==3.3.3 - # via keyring singledispatchmethod==1.0 # via flytekit six==1.16.0 @@ -190,10 +184,11 @@ typing-extensions==4.3.0 # importlib-metadata # responses # typing-inspect -typing-inspect==0.7.1 +typing-inspect==0.8.0 # via dataclasses-json -urllib3==1.26.11 +urllib3==1.26.12 # via + # docker # flytekit # requests # responses diff --git a/setup.py b/setup.py index 56e2dd5624..e5bc3cfa33 100644 --- a/setup.py +++ b/setup.py @@ -46,7 +46,7 @@ "click>=6.6,<9.0", "croniter>=0.3.20,<4.0.0", "deprecated>=1.0,<2.0", - "docker>=5.0.3,<6.0.0", + "docker>=5.0.3,<7.0.0", "python-dateutil>=2.1", "grpcio>=1.43.0,!=1.45.0,<2.0", "grpcio-status>=1.43,!=1.45.0", diff --git a/tests/flytekit/integration/remote/mock_flyte_repo/workflows/requirements.txt b/tests/flytekit/integration/remote/mock_flyte_repo/workflows/requirements.txt index 0fc659135f..57e35e64b3 100644 --- a/tests/flytekit/integration/remote/mock_flyte_repo/workflows/requirements.txt +++ b/tests/flytekit/integration/remote/mock_flyte_repo/workflows/requirements.txt @@ -14,7 +14,7 @@ cffi==1.15.1 # via cryptography chardet==5.0.0 # via binaryornot -charset-normalizer==2.1.0 +charset-normalizer==2.1.1 # via requests click==8.1.3 # via @@ -27,9 +27,7 @@ cookiecutter==2.1.1 croniter==1.3.5 # via flytekit cryptography==37.0.4 - # via - # pyopenssl - # secretstorage + # via pyopenssl cycler==0.11.0 # via matplotlib dataclasses-json==0.5.7 @@ -50,7 +48,7 @@ flyteidl==1.1.12 # via flytekit flytekit==1.1.1 # via -r tests/flytekit/integration/remote/mock_flyte_repo/workflows/requirements.in -fonttools==4.35.0 +fonttools==4.37.1 # via matplotlib googleapis-common-protos==1.56.4 # via @@ -69,10 +67,6 @@ importlib-metadata==4.12.0 # click # flytekit # keyring -jeepney==0.8.0 - # via - # keyring - # secretstorage jinja2==3.1.2 # via # cookiecutter @@ -87,7 +81,7 @@ kiwisolver==1.4.4 # via matplotlib markupsafe==2.1.1 # via jinja2 -marshmallow==3.17.0 +marshmallow==3.17.1 # via # dataclasses-json # marshmallow-enum @@ -161,7 +155,7 @@ pyyaml==6.0 # via # cookiecutter # flytekit -regex==2022.7.25 +regex==2022.8.17 # via docker-image-py requests==2.28.1 # via @@ -173,8 +167,6 @@ responses==0.21.0 # via flytekit retry==0.9.2 # via flytekit -secretstorage==3.3.3 - # via keyring singledispatchmethod==1.0 # via flytekit six==1.16.0 @@ -195,14 +187,14 @@ typing-extensions==4.3.0 # kiwisolver # responses # typing-inspect -typing-inspect==0.7.1 +typing-inspect==0.8.0 # via dataclasses-json -urllib3==1.26.11 +urllib3==1.26.12 # via # flytekit # requests # responses -websocket-client==1.3.3 +websocket-client==1.4.0 # via docker wheel==0.37.1 # via